What is Flex Duct and Why Do You Need Branches?
Flex duct (also called flexible ductwork or flex tubing) is the soft, tube-like ducting you see in many homes and buildings. It’s not rigid like metal ductwork. Instead, it’s made with a flexible core and insulation, which makes it bend and shape easily.
Branches are smaller ducts that split off from your main ductwork line. They send air to different rooms or zones in your home. Your HVAC system needs this branching to deliver cool or warm air exactly where you want it.
Think of it like a tree: the main trunk is your primary duct, and the branches are the smaller lines spreading out to different areas. Each branch serves its own room or space. Without proper branching, some areas get too much air while others get too little.
Why Adding a Branch Matters
If you’re heating or cooling a new room, finishing a basement, or renovating a space, you’ll probably need to add a branch. Maybe your current setup leaves one area too cold or too hot. A new branch solves that problem by routing more air directly to that zone.
Proper branching also keeps your whole system balanced. It ensures air flows evenly throughout your home. When everything’s balanced, your system works better and costs less to run.

Understanding Duct Sizing Basics
This is crucial. If your branch is too small, air doesn’t flow well. Too large, and you waste energy and money.
The size of your branch depends on three things: the square footage of the space it serves, the air flow rate your system needs, and the total size of your main duct. Most residential systems run on 4-inch, 6-inch, or 8-inch ducts.
A simple rule: count how much living space the branch will serve. Every 1,000 square feet typically needs a 6-inch duct in most standard systems. For smaller spaces (like a single bedroom), a 4-inch duct often works fine. Larger areas or heavily used rooms might need an 8-inch duct.
When in doubt, go slightly larger rather than smaller. A duct that’s too large just means a bit more air moving through (which is fine). A duct that’s too small creates problems.
Step 1: Plan Your Branch Route
Start by figuring out where your branch will go. You need a clear path from the main duct to your target room.
Walk the route carefully. Check for obstacles like beams, pipes, electrical wiring, or plumbing. Plan around them. A duct that has to make too many sharp turns loses air flow power. Try to keep turns gentle and gradual.
Also think about easy access. You want to be able to reach the branch later if you need to clean it or make repairs. Don’t tuck it into spaces you can never get to again.
Mark your route with a pencil. This becomes your roadmap for installation.
Step 2: Locate Your Connection Point
Find where your new branch will connect to the main duct. This is the starting point for everything.
Your connection point should be on a section of duct that’s easy to reach. Don’t try to connect to a part of the duct that’s buried in insulation or tucked behind other objects. You need room to work.
Check that the main duct is actually clean at this spot. Use a small brush or cloth to wipe away any dust or debris. A clean connection works better and seals properly.
Make sure this location actually makes sense for your branch destination. Don’t connect to a duct that goes to a completely different area of your home. The branch should head in the right direction.
Step 3: Cut the Opening
Now comes the hands-on part. You’re going to cut an opening in the main duct where your branch will connect.
First, mark your circle. The size should match your branch diameter. Use a tape measure and a pencil to draw a circle on the duct. If your branch is 6 inches, the hole should be about 6 inches across.
Here’s an important tip: position the hole on a relatively flat part of the duct. Don’t try to cut into the very bottom where condensation sits, and avoid the top if possible. The sides of the duct are usually best.
Cut slowly and carefully. Use a utility knife or a duct cutter. Some people use a drywall saw. Start with a small cut, then expand it. Go slow to avoid ripping the ductwork.
Clean up any rough edges with the knife. You want a smooth opening. Rough edges can tear things or let air escape.
Step 4: Install the Duct Takeoff
The duct takeoff is your connector piece. It’s usually Y-shaped and has three openings: one connects to the main duct, one continues the main duct, and one is for your new branch.

Step 5: Seal Everything Properly
This step is SO important. Most people skip it or do it halfway, and that’s a huge mistake.
Duct sealing keeps air inside the duct where it belongs. If there are gaps and leaks, cool air escapes into spaces where you don’t want it (like your attic or walls). This wastes energy and money. It also means less cold or warm air reaches your rooms.
Use ductwork mastic (a sticky sealant) or duct tape around all connections. Mastic is better than tape, honestly. It lasts longer and handles temperature changes better.
Apply mastic around the entire connection where the duct meets the takeoff. Use a brush or your finger to push it into every gap and seam. You want it to look like a smooth bead of caulk around the joint.
For extra security, add duct clamps around the connection. Tighten them snugly but don’t over-tighten. Over-tightening can dent the duct and reduce air flow.
Step 6: Route Your Branch Duct
Now run your new flex duct from the connector to your target location.
Support the duct as it runs. Use duct straps or hangers every few feet. This prevents sagging and keeps the duct from pinching closed in the middle. A pinched duct is basically useless.
Avoid sharp bends. Flex duct can bend, but sharp kinks kill air flow. Aim for smooth, gentle curves. Think of it like routing a hose – gradual bends work, sharp corners don’t.
Make sure the duct doesn’t touch anything hot (like exhaust pipes) or sharp (like exposed nails). These can damage the insulation or the duct itself.
Keep the duct away from direct sunlight if possible. UV light breaks down the outer covering over time. In areas that get sun, consider wrapping the duct with aluminum-backed insulation tape.
Step 7: Add Insulation if Needed
Your flex duct probably already has insulation wrapped around it. But if it doesn’t, or if you’re running the duct through a very hot or cold space, add extra insulation.
Use pipe insulation or duct wrap. Wrap it around the entire duct length. Seal any overlaps with tape made for this purpose (foil tape works well).
Insulation prevents heat transfer. In summer, it keeps hot air out of your duct. In winter, it keeps cold air from cooling your branch. Either way, insulation means your system works more efficiently.
Step 8: Connect to the Register or Vent
At the other end of your branch, you’re connecting to the room where the air comes out. This is where you attach your register, vent, or boot.
The register is the visible part – the louvered grille you see on the wall or ceiling. Your branch duct connects to the boot behind it.
Push the flex duct onto the boot connector. Make sure it goes on fully and sits tight. Use duct clamps to hold it secure.
Here again, seal any gaps with mastic. Even small leaks waste energy and reduce the air flow to that room.
Step 9: Test Your System
After everything is connected, test it. Turn on your HVAC system and check for air flow.
Feel the air coming from your new register. Is it strong or weak? If it’s weak, you might have a pinch in the duct, a leak, or a sizing problem.
Also check your main ductwork. Is air still flowing properly to other areas? A new branch shouldn’t mess up your existing system if it’s sized and installed correctly.
Walk around your home and check the temperature in different rooms. Things should feel more balanced now.
Common Mistakes to Avoid
Don’t skip the sealing step. Seriously. Unsealed ducts are worse than no branch at all. You lose efficiency and don’t get the results you want.
Don’t use regular duct tape for sealing. It’s called duct tape, but it doesn’t work well for actual ducts. The adhesive fails over time. Use mastic or foil tape instead.
Don’t pinch or kink the flex duct. This is the number one reason branches don’t work right. Bent ducts block air flow.
Don’t forget to support the duct. Sagging duct eventually kinks and fails.
Don’t use the wrong size. A branch that’s too small creates problems all through your system. Take time to measure and size correctly.
Don’t connect without cleaning the main duct first. Dust and debris prevent proper sealing.
Maintenance Tips for Your New Branch
Once your branch is installed, keep it working well.
Check it a couple times per year. Look for any damage, kinks, or loose connections. Fix problems early before they become big issues.
Make sure clamps are still tight. They can loosen over time.
Keep registers and vents clean. Dust buildup blocks air flow just like a kinked duct does.
Listen for strange sounds. A whistling noise usually means air is leaking. That’s a sign you need to check your seals.
